Stefan Bukinac is a 20-year-old football player who plays as a left back for Young Boys, born on July 8, 2005. Follow Stefan Bukinac on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, career history, transfer news, FotMob ratings, and comprehensive performance analytics.
In the 2025/2026 Super League season, Stefan Bukinac has recorded 0 goals, 0 assists, 384 minutes, an average FotMob rating of 6.47.
Stefan Bukinac scores highly on Assists, Rating, and Minutes compared to left backs in the Super League.

Stefan Bukinac's career has also included time at Vojvodina.
On the international stage, Stefan Bukinac has represented Serbia, Serbia U21, Serbia U19, and Serbia U17.
